Myanmar - Value Added by Mining, Manufacturing, Utilities
Since 2014, Myanmar Value Added by Mining, Manufacturing, Utilities grew 2.8%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 64 among other countries in Value Added by Mining, Manufacturing, Utilities at $21,793,135,449.09. Myanmar is overtaken by Greece, which was ranked number 63 at $22,336,899,773.89 and is followed by Libya at $21,587,451,285.82. China ranked the highest with $4,294,892,815,455.54 in 2019, that is a growth of 3.7% compared to 2018. United States, Japan and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ireland recorded the best 5 years average growth at +15% per year, while Sierra Leone recorded the worst performance at -23.1% per year.
